A goodly number of GA fires are in fact cockpit fires.
We've got lots of electronics and wiring in glider cockpits nowadays and fancy batteries.

Just maybe we ought to think about this some more.

It is also 2013. Gliders come in two kinds, gliders and motorless gliders.

Seriously, if sporting gliding had been invented say during the 1970's the concept of large, heavy motorless aircraft which required painful ground handling, winches and towplanes to get airborne at all and landed out willy nilly in a farmer's field (trespass, as the event is foreseeable and not an emergency) would rightly seem bizarre.

The idea is to go soaring.

Unfortunately the launching and retrieving bit is the tail wagging the dog. This may also be a root cause for gliding's unpopularity, gradual decline and eventual near extinction. It will end up an obscure activity indulged in by aging eccentrics, far from civilization and polite company.
